Epigenetics regulation of steroid syntesis related gene promoter regions in granulosa cells undergoing luteinization during ovulation in rats

Research Abstract |
The ovulatory LH surge rapidly alters the expression of steroidogenesis-related genes in granulosa cells. Steroidogenic acute regulatory protein (StAR) is rapidly induced and aromatase (Cyp19a1) is rapidly suppressed after the LH surge. The rapid shift of estrogen synthesis to progesterone synthesis after the LH surge is crucial for ovulation and the following luteinization. We revealed changes of histone modification status and chromatin structure in the StAR and Cyp19s1 promoter region in addition to DNA hypomethylation status of the promoter are closely associated with the rapid change of StAR and Cyp19a1 mRNA expression in granulosa cells undergoing luteinization during ovulation.
